Setup
The phone gap applications are used to develop the mobile application and it is a
software development framework by adobe system (B. Betts, 2015). The mobile
programming languages are used to develop the mobile application. The web development
programming languages like html, css and java script. The code is very easy and understands
easily. The html code for using the web development page. The css language used to design
the page. It used to create the colour, image, and template also. The JavaScript language for
connect the server. The mobile application runs by the server. The server is automatically
connected to the server port.

Mobile Application
Apache Cordova is one of the mobile development applications and it using the
programming languages like html5, css3 and JavaScript (Mendoza, 2014).It built the android,
ios and windows platform. The html and JavaScript both language for develop the webpage.
It is a browser based mobile application which using the html code. The web view using to
create the mobile apps which built by the programming language. The application view in
mobile.
